Dear Directors and Conductors, Tokyo Kosei Wind Orchestra and the 2011 Japan Wind Ensemble Conductors Conference is looking for a U.S. commissioning partner, for a piece for women’s chorus and chamber orchestra, premiering in Kawasaki City Japan on March 27, 2011. The work will set the text of contemporary New York City poet Marcella Durand. [...]

Time-management here is fixed. There are exactly three things I can be doing in any given period: 1) Compose 2) Maintain my publishing/composer “business” 3) Be with my family #1 is a bit more than just the actual time it takes to write; it’s inclusive of the months of research and Thinking About a Piece [...]
